Acknowledging Opioid Overdose
In some cases it can be challenging to tell if a person is simply really high, or experiencing an overdose. The complying with will offer some info on how to discriminate. If you're having a difficult time discriminating, it is best to treat the scenario like an overdose-- it might save a person's life.

If someone is really high and also using drags like heroin, or tablets:
Students will get and show up tiny
Muscle mass are relaxed as well as saggy
They could "nod out"
Scrape a great deal due to itchy skin
Speech might be slurred
They might be from it, but they will certainly respond to outdoors stimulation like loud sound or a light shake from a worried pal.
If you are stressed that someone is obtaining too high, it is necessary that you don't leave them alone. If the individual is still conscious, walk them around, maintain them awake, as well as check their breathing.

The following are indicators of an overdose:
Loss of awareness
Unresponsive to outdoors stimulus
Awake, yet not able to speak
Breathing is extremely slow-moving look what i found and superficial, erratic, or has quit
For lighter skinned individuals, the skin tone transforms blue purple, for darker skinned individuals, it transforms grayish or ashen.
Choking noises, or a snore-like gurgling noise (occasionally called the "death rattle").
Throwing up.
Body is really limp.
Face is very pale or clammy.
Finger nails and also lips transform blue or purple black.
Pulse (heartbeat) is slow, unpredictable, or otherwise there in all.
If a person is making strange audios while "sleeping" it deserves trying to wake him or her up. Numerous loved ones of users think a person was snoring, when in fact the person was overdosing. These circumstances are a missed out on opportunity to intervene and also conserve a life.

It is uncommon for a person to pass away instantly from an overdose. When people survive, it's since someone was there to respond.

The most vital thing is to act as soon as possible!
